Analysis

In 2025, population ages 15-64, total, per capita in Denmark stood at 0.6332 units per person. That is the lowest value across all 66 years on record.

The figure is down 0.2% on the previous year and down 1.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 15-64, total, per capita in Denmark peaked at 0.6747 units per person in 1992 and was at its lowest, 0.6332 units per person, in 2025.

That places Denmark 131st out of 217 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

How this figure is calculated

Population ages 15-64, total div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.

Population ages 15-64, total ÷ Population, total
